What is the automatic locking or closing on a Volkswagen Passat 7?

Before we show you how to activate the automatic lock of your Volkswagen Passat 7, we will take a look at the usefulness of this function. In actual fact, the number of carjacking is slowly increasing, and our Volkswagen Passat 7 is a location where we often feel safe. However, when stopping at a red light, at a stop sign or in traffic jams, one can feel exposed to aggression, it is with this in mind that the brands have introduced this option. Generally there is a door lock button that allows you to close and open the doors from the inside, but this function automatically locks the doors of your vehicle when you exceed a certain speed or a certain time after turning on the engine. The benefit is that you no longer have to be concerned about this gesture to assure maximum security.

How do I activate the automatic closing of the doors on my Volkswagen Passat 7?

Unfortunately, it can happen that due to factory defaults, electronic failures, bad handling, this functionality can be disabled, we will now look at the two solutions to enable you to activate the automatic lock on your Volkswagen Passat 7.

  • How to activate the automatic locking / closing of the doors on a vehicle: The lock button
    The easiest technique if you are in case your automatic door closure will no longer be effective, is to turn on the ignition (on some series you will also need to have the engine running) and fairly quickly come and hold down the door lock button on your car for a short time until you notice an audible sign and, in accordance with the year of your Volkswagen Passat 7, the turn indicators that are activated. This technique should be sufficient most of the time to activate the automatic door lock on your Volkswagen Passat 7.
  • How to activate the automatic door lock on my Volkswagen Passat 7: Via the computer
    Finally, a more complex technique but which can be caused by a factory defect or a power failure on your car. To reactivate the automatic door lock on your Volkswagen Passat 7, you will have the ability to go through your diagnostic socket. You will need to have a diagnostic tool and navigate through the menus to modify the linked option in the “sash menu”. However, this is only appropriate for people with some mechanics knowledges and we suggest that you visit your dealer to accomplish this.
